Iorderedenumerable implementations
Web10 jul. 2011 · Actually, there is a time when you may need to build your own iterator, such a case may occur when you need to read data from a certain collection, and to build your own Iterator in VB.NET you must implement both IEnumerator (Of T) and IEnumerable (Of T) either in one single class or in two separate classes. WebOrderedEnumerable Implements IEnumerable IOrderedEnumerable Index Constructors constructor Properties IS_ ENUMERABLE _current _index _order Comparer _order Selector _original Items _sequence Accessors can Reset comparer current index selector Methods __@iterator abs aggregate all any append append Array arc Cos arc …
Iorderedenumerable implementations
Did you know?
Web25 mei 2024 · IEnumerable インターフェイスによって返される値は読み取り専用です。 これは、操作がこれらのデータに限定されていることを意味します。 C# の ToList () メソッドは、これらのデータを操作するための代替メソッドです。 C# のリスト内の要素は、追加、削除、順序付け、および再配置できます。 IEnumerable 値と比較して、リストで … Web10 jul. 2015 · Make IOrderedEnumerable covariant #14827 jamesqoopened this issue Jul 11, 2015· 28 comments Labels api-approvedAPI was approved in API review, it can be implementedarea-System.Linqhelp wanted[up-for-grabs] Good issue for external contributors Milestone 2.0.0 Comments Copy link Contributor jamesqocommented
WebIOrderedEnumerable sortedFruits3 = sortedFruits2.CreateOrderedEnumerable( fruit => fruit, … Webpublic IOrderedEnumerable < T > CreateOrderedEnumerable < TKey > (Func < T, TKey > keySelector, IComparer < TKey > comparer, bool descending) { throw new …
Web3 okt. 2013 · Casting IOrderedEnumerable to ICollection. I want to sort the order of some random integers before inserting into my database. if (integerList.Direction.Equals … Web19 jul. 2016 · IEnumerable, Sequence, Standard Query Operators and yielding The cool thing of LINQ is that it is fully integrated with C# and can be used with the same containers and arrays that you used before LINQ usage. The functionality of LINQ is accomplished with IEnumerable interface.
Web4 jan. 2011 · Instead, we need to create an IOrderedEnumerable implementation which remembers the original, unordered sequence – and then builds up a compound comparer as it goes. That way, we can then do all the ordering in one go, rather than each intermediate ordered sequence doing its own little bit.
WebAngularBeginner · 3 yr. ago Because calling ThenBy makes no sense on a sorted collection, and that extension method is the primary use-case for IOrderedEnumerable. You shouldn't be using that interface directly. 11 level 1 [deleted] · 3 yr. ago It's a LINQ implementation detail to avoid API clutter, don't derive from this. 6 level 1 durmiun dash ladies trousers ukWebIf you can change Items to be of type IEnumerable rather than IOrderedEnumerable, you could use Concat: Items = Items.Concat (items.OrderBy (x => x.Attribute ("ID").Value)); … bite joint chewsWeb22 jan. 2011 · The return type would be IOrderedEnumerable so you could still use ThenBy/ThenByDescending as normal. That would make the following two queries equivalent – but the second might be a lot more efficient than the first: var takeQuery = people.OrderBy (p => p.LastName) .ThenBy (p => p.FirstName) .Take (3); bitek feed science pty ltddash ladies clothingWeb5 jan. 2011 · The GetEnumerator () method of OrderedEnumerable The extension methods are extremely easy. All of the overloads without comparers simply delegate to the ones with comparers (using Comparer.Default) and the remaining methods look like this: public static IOrderedEnumerable OrderBy ( this … dash ladies wearWebThere is no public implementation of IOrderedEnumerable available. You'll have to roll your own. It is fairly simple to do with the help of Enumerable.OrderBy and … bite jumping screwWebCreateOrderedEnumerable is called by the "ThenBy" LINQ function and must preserve the already existing ordering. Using your snippet to implement CreateOrderedEnumerable will override the order, causing your implementation to break the interface semantics. – … dashlane 2 factor